Mention Changkat Bukit Bintang and the first thing that pops into people’s minds is the vibrant nightlife and eclectic bars. But one Pan-Asian fusion restaurant is adding a soulful, flavourful character to this bustling street.

This isn’t your typical fusion restaurant: Paan KL, which opened in February, takes diners on a culinary journey through the South Asian region, showcasing traditional dishes with contemporary flair.

Step inside and you will marvel at its sleek, sophisticated setting: wood-panelled walls, vast glass panels, and warm lighting create an inviting atmosphere. The friendly and attentive staff ensure a comfortable and enjoyable dining experience.

Start your culinary adventure with Paan KL’s starter selection. The Angus beef satay arrives sizzling on a skewer, with succulent meat boasting a perfect char and savoury spices.

The ribboned cucumber, splash of peanut sauce, and perfect cubes of nasi impit elevate the presentation beyond typical street-food fare.

Next up is the papadam taco, a playful twist on the classic Mexican offering. The crisp lentil papadam base perfectly complements the savoury beef filling, while a touch of cream cheese and fish roe add texture to a memorable dish.

The fish cutlets and money bag dumplings showcase Paan KL’s ability to reinvent familiar dishes. The cutlets are perfectly crisp on the outside and flaky on the inside, while the dumplings deliver a satisfying burst of flavour with every bite.

For the main course, the vege Nyonya curry with emping offers a comforting and aromatic meat-free option. Dig into the rich broth infused with fragrant spices, perfectly paired with crispy emping crackers.

The tiger prawn lo mein is a seafood lover’s dream, featuring succulent prawns tossed with delectable noodles for a dish that is both satisfying and light.

Then there’s the Sri Lankan rice and gravy set, a highlight at Paan KL. With its complex flavours and aromatic spices, this rice-and-curry dish will transport you to the heart of Ceylon.

The coconut sambol and eggplant moju – the latter a signature Sri Lankan pickle that is sweet, sour and slightly spicy all at once – add depth to the dish. You can choose either fish or chicken curry to accompany the rice. Chef’s kiss!

No meal at Paan KL is complete without indulging in their sweet creations. The sweet rice appam, a fluffy pancake, is a delightful way to cleanse the palate.

Unlike your regular appam served with sweetened coconut milk, Paan KL adds a delightful twist: the light and airy dessert is served with cardamom-infused banana compote and maple mascarpone cream topped with jaggery shavings.

It’s a truly refreshing interlude before the grand finale, which is – drum roll, please! – the Fire Paan: a truly theatrical conclusion!

Served tableside, this mouth cleanser features a betel leaf filled with an assortment of condiments such as rose jam, dried kiwi, dried mango, caramelised peanuts, jasmine-infused syrup, spiced rock sugar, and ghee-tossed desiccated coconut.

The leaf is briefly lit on fire, then wrapped, and into your mouth it goes! Get ready for an explosion of flavours that will linger for hours.
